Job Description

Summary

The Role

We are hiring a Senior Blockchain Developer to design and build smart contract systems across multiple client and internal projects.

You will work on a variety of blockchain applications - from DeFi protocols to tokenized systems and Web3 platforms - ensuring high standards in security, scalability, and architecture.

This is a senior-level, hands-on role with exposure to multiple products and industries.

What You’ll Do

  1. Design, develop, and deploy smart contracts using Solidity
  2. Implement token standards (ERC-20, ERC-721, ERC-1155) and custom logic
  3. Build and maintain contract architectures across multiple projects
  4. Ensure security, audit readiness, and upgradeability
  5. Optimize gas usage and performance
  6. Collaborate with backend and frontend teams for integrations
  7. Participate in code reviews and technical decision-making
  8. Contribute to documentation and internal best practices

What We’re Looking For

  1. 4+ years of experience in blockchain / smart contract development
  2. Strong expertise in Solidity and EVM-based ecosystems
  3. Experience with Ethereum and L2s (Polygon, Arbitrum, Optimism)
  4. Solid understanding of smart contract security and vulnerabilities
  5. Experience with Hardhat, Foundry, or similar frameworks
  6. Strong software engineering fundamentals (testing, Git, CI/CD)
  7. Ability to work across multiple projects and adapt quickly

Nice to Have

  1. Experience with DeFi protocols, staking, or token economies
  2. Experience working with auditors or security reviews
  3. Familiarity with upgradeable contracts (proxy patterns)
  4. Backend experience (Node.js / TypeScript)
  5. Experience in client-facing or consulting environments

Tech Stack

Solidity · Ethereum · Polygon · Arbitrum

Hardhat / Foundry · Node.js · TypeScript

React · ethers.js · IPFS

Why Join

  1. Work across a diverse portfolio of blockchain projects
  2. Exposure to both client work and internal ventures
  3. Opportunity to influence architecture and technical direction
  4. Collaborative, globally distributed team
  5. Fast-paced environment with continuous learning

What Success Looks Like

  1. Secure, production-ready smart contracts delivered across projects
  2. Successful audits with minimal critical issues
  3. Scalable and reusable contract architectures
  4. Strong collaboration with cross-functional teams
  5. Consistent delivery across multiple initiatives

How to Apply

Please submit:

  1. Resume or LinkedIn
  2. GitHub profile (required)
  3. Examples of smart contracts or blockchain projects

Skills
  • Smart Contract Development
  • Solidity
© 2026 cryptojobs.com. All right reserved.